One of the primary reasons to invest in a property development is the potential for high returns. Unlike other forms of investment, such as stocks or bonds, property development often provides investors with the opportunity to earn substantial profits over a relatively short period of time. This is due to several factors, including the ability to add value to the property through renovation or expansion, as well as the increasing demand for housing and commercial real estate in many markets.
Another advantage of investing in property development is the opportunity to diversify your investment portfolio. By allocating a portion of your investment capital to property development projects, you can reduce your overall risk exposure and increase the potential for long-term growth. Additionally, property development can serve as a hedge against inflation, as real estate values tend to appreciate over time, providing a stable store of value for your investment capital.
Investing in property development also allows investors to leverage their capital more effectively. Through the use of financing options such as mortgages or property development loans, investors can amplify their purchasing power and increase the potential returns on their investment. This leverage can help investors to maximize their profits and accelerate the growth of their investment portfolio.

To successfully invest in a property development project, it is essential to conduct thorough research and due diligence before making any investment decisions. This includes evaluating the location, market conditions, and potential risks associated with the project, as well as assessing the track record and reputation of the developer. By working with experienced professionals and advisors, investors can minimize their risks and increase their chances of success in the property development market.
